Affordable Blue Ridge Living with a Private, Fenced Yard Whether you're looking for your first home, a weekend retreat, or an investment property with rental potential, this charming 2-bedroom, 1-bath home offers an appealing combination of affordability, convenience, and outdoor space. Located less than 3 miles from downtown Blue Ridge and just minutes from Hwy 515, you'll enjoy easy access to shopping, dining, everyday conveniences, and all that the North Georgia mountains have to offer. Inside, the home provides a comfortable and functional layout with two bedrooms and a full bath, making it an excellent option for those seeking a manageable home or a low-maintenance investment. Step outside to enjoy the level, fenced-in yard-an inviting space for pets, gardening, entertaining, or simply relaxing outdoors. The welcoming front porch offers a cozy spot to start the day, while the side deck creates additional space for grilling and gathering with friends and family. A 10x8 storage building adds valuable space for tools, lawn equipment, outdoor gear, or extra storage. With its convenient location, usable lot, and proximity to downtown Blue Ridge, this property offers an excellent opportunity to own a piece of North Georgia at an approachable price point.
